Communication is one of the most important and undeniable issues in human relations. Achieving people's goals is possible through correct communication both in private and business life. Correct communication is possible primarily with self-recognition, choosing the right channels, using effective communication techniques and body language correctly. Interpersonal communication is also defined as the art of acting according to the judgment reached by evaluating the people communicated with. Based on this, the intricacies of how to reach the target point by synthesizing verbal and non-verbal communication techniques will be covered in our course.
